This study investigates through computational fluid dynamics (CFD) blood flow in patient-specific arteries under physiological and pathological conditions, such as thoracic aortic aneurysm, aortic coarctation and carotid stenosis. DICOM image files from Computed Tomography (CT) scans were obtained at the University Hospital “Paolo Giaccone” in Palermo. By employing advanced image segmentation techniques, Standard Triangulation Language (STL) files were generated and processed in CAD software for meshing and subsequent CFD simulations. The study explores wall shear stress (WSS), flow fields, and pressure distributions within the cardiovascular system. Results allow significant insights into the correlation between flow patterns and cardiovascular pathologies, with potential applications to large-scale CFD-assisted medical screening and CFD-guided surgery.
